Abstract:Synchytrium endobioticum is a lower obligate parasitic fungus causing potato wart. In this paper, the distribution, harm, biological traits, pathogenicity and determination, current molecular biological studies, disease prevention and control of potato wart in China and abroad are reviewed. Because of no reports so far about the progress of the whole genome sequencing of the potato obligate parasitic fungus, we raise the prospect for stepping up researches on the genome sequencing of the pathogens originated in different places and understanding genome sequence differences and their relationships to disease-resistant potato varieties, which could contribute to the disease-resistant genetic researches on potato wart and to the potato breeding work.
